‘They moved the exchange rate from N200 to N800’ - Tinubu faults Buhari administration
SHARE

Asiwaju Bola Ahmed Tinubu has pointed accusing fingers at President Muhammadu Buhari’s administration for the persistent drop of the naira against the dollar.

During the presidential rally in Cross River state Calabar, the All Progressives Congress (APC) flagbearer expressed dissatisfaction with how the nation’s currency has dwindled over the year which has affected the economy.

Speaking at his presidential rally in Calabar, Cross River state capital, the national leader of the ruling party expressed anger over the current naira-to-dollar exchange rate under the government of President Buhari.

The former Lagos state governor further stated that if the current government had solutions to the problems, it would have been addressed.

In a video seen by Legit.ng on TV, Tinubu said:

“Today as they torture, they moved the exchange rate from N200 to N800. If they had repaired it, if they had arrested it, we won’t be where we are today. We will be greater. 

“They don’t know the way; they don’t know how to think.” They don’t know how to do.”
